"On May the 25th, one month before the most worshipful divine Master Mahendra Maharaj left his body, he called me to Vrindaban by sending two telegrams to my home in Rajgarh, Rajasthan.
These were his words when we met; 'Brother Vishnu, if the Lord should appear during my absence, then this mantra will help you to recognise Him. As far as I know, this mantra is known only to the Lord Himself at Siddhashram; it comes from His own divine lips and is a priceless jewel for many lives." As he spoke to me, the most worshipful divine master smiled and touched my head 3 times with his lotus hand."
